Navy comparison: Bangladesh vs Morocco

Bangladesh operates a fleet of 91 ships compared to 122 for Morocco. Of these, 89 and 122 are in active service respectively. The fleet breakdown includes 2 vs 0 submarines, 7 vs 6 frigates, 6 vs 1 corvettes, 18 vs 4 amphibious ships, 20 vs 106 patrol boats, 12 vs 0 coastal boats, 5 vs 0 mine warfare ships (Bangladesh vs Morocco). Bangladesh's navy is officially the Bangladesh Navy, while Morocco's is the Royal Moroccan Navy.
